Drug-testing labs

- To be compliant with DOT regulations, labs must be certified by the HHS for drug testing.
Employers may only use laboratories certified by the Department of Health and Human Services (HHS) for drug testing. Each month an agency within HHS, the Substance Abuse and Mental Health Services Administration (SAMHSA), publishes its list of certified laboratories in the Federal Register. Certified laboratories must follow the procedures in Subpart F of Part 40 when conducting DOT drug tests.
Labs may be certified to process urine and/or oral-fluid (saliva) specimens for DOT drug testing.
Employers may not use labs outside of the HHS list and may not process specimens using on-site testing methods for immediate results. Drug testing specimens must be collected, shipped, processed, and results reviewed in accordance with Part 40 procedures.
